The Santa Maria Cathedral of Seville was built during the XV century. It has a gothic style and is also known as the cathedral of Santa Maria de la Sede. We are amongst the cathedral that holds the most loyal catholics in the world. Inside the monumental masterpiece the Indies Archives are found, one of the most important documents from the discovery of America. Of it's external elements we must mention La Giralda which is the tower and bell of this historic jewel considered part of the World Heritage by UNESCO since 1987.
Besides the Giralda the Orange Tree patio is beautiful and has the loveliest smell in the world when the trees are in bloom. The Royal chapel is also located inside. |
